3. Provincial Kingdoms & Bhakti-Sufi Movements

  • Vijayanagara Empire (1336–1565): Krishna Deva Raya, Battle of Talikota, Amara-Nayaka system.
  • Bahmani Kingdoms (later Deccan Sultanates: Bijapur, Golconda, Ahmadnagar).
  • Bhakti Saints: Kabir (Nirguna), Mirabai, Chaitanya Mahaprabhu, Guru Nanak.
  • Sufi Orders: Chishti (Nizamuddin Auliya), Suhrawardi, Naqshbandi.
